Residential Water Treatment in Houston, TX

Residential water treatment services involve installing systems designed to improve the quality of water used throughout a home. These projects typically include the installation or maintenance of water softeners, filtration systems, and other devices aimed at reducing contaminants, minerals, or unpleasant odors. Homeowners often seek these services to address issues such as hard water buildup, foul tastes, or concerns about impurities that may affect health or appliance performance.

Property owners considering water treatment services usually want to understand the types of systems available, how they work, and what benefits they can provide. It's important to evaluate factors like water quality, household size, and specific concerns to determine the most suitable solution. Clarifying these details can help ensure the selected system effectively meets the needs of the household and provides reliable, clean water for everyday use.

Project Types

Common Residential Water Treatment Jobs

Water softening systems - improve water quality by reducing mineral buildup and scaling.

Filtration systems - remove contaminants and improve taste and clarity of tap water.

UV purification - eliminate bacteria and viruses for safer drinking water.

Iron and sulfur removal - address common issues with unpleasant odors and staining.

Whole-house water treatment - provide clean, filtered water throughout the property.

Reverse osmosis systems - deliver high-quality drinking water with advanced filtration.

FAQ

Residential Water Treatment Questions

What types of water treatment services are available for homes? Services include filtration system installation, water softening, and removal of contaminants to improve water quality.

How can water treatment improve household water quality? It reduces impurities, odors, and hardness, making water safer and more pleasant for everyday use.

What are common reasons to consider residential water treatment? Issues like hard water buildup, foul taste or smell, and concerns about contaminants often prompt upgrades.
